Why is democracy more than just voting every five years?
Is holding regular elections enough to call a political system democratic?
In this video, we go beyond the ballot box to explore the deeper meaning of democracy. While elections are an essential feature of democratic governance, they are not sufficient on their own. True democracy is about how power is exercised after elections—how governments are constrained, how citizens remain free, and how accountability is ensured on a daily basis.
This video explains why democracy must be understood as a continuous process, not a one-day event.
